Publisher's Summary

Havana Sinclair, una de las mejores agentes de los servicios secretos británicos, experta en terrorismo islámico del MI5, tras los atentados de Londres es destituida de su puesto por politiqueos burocráticos. Un poco perdida cuando es apartada del servicio, acepta inmediatamente la oferta de contrato que le hace una compañía de seguros, para investigar el asesinato de dos millonarios en la ciudad de Bagdad que se encuentra ocupada por las fuerzas norteamericanas tras el derrocamiento de Saddam Hussein. Havana nunca se habría imaginado que en esta nueva misión iba a enfrentarse a viejos conocidos de su etapa anterior.
